• Stars
    star
    4
  • Rank 3,292,665 (Top 66 %)
  • Language
    Rust
  • License
    MIT License
  • Created over 3 years ago
  • Updated 12 months 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

μSwitch is a cross-platform application which enables musicians to play sounds using switches. It's designed for people with disabilities to help them practise playing music and to perform in a concert.

More Repositories

1

node-pg-large-object

Large object support for PostgreSQL clients using the node-postgres library.
JavaScript
31
star
2

readable-blob-stream

Read W3C Blob & File objects as a Node stream. Very useful with "browserify" and "primus" with "ejson" using pipe()
JavaScript
13
star
3

jsonbird

JSON-RPC 2.0 client/server/peer for any reliable transport. Inter-process communication. REST. WebSocket. WebWorker. Out of order messages or in-order byte stream
JavaScript
12
star
4

mocha-sugar-free

Write mocha test cases without using globals or `this`. Browserify compatible. Mocha without the sugar.
JavaScript
7
star
5

karma-mocha-webworker

Karma plugin which runs your mocha tests in a WebWorker
JavaScript
6
star
6

node-throwable

Inherit from Error without performance penalties, instanceof behaves as expected and the error stack is correct
JavaScript
5
star
7

node-ga-browser

Google Analytics for the browser as a browserify module
JavaScript
5
star
8

meridvia

Lifecycle management for asynchronous data in javascript single page applications. Framework agnostic.
JavaScript
5
star
9

bluefox

The bluefox library lets you be notified when a DOM tree has reached a specific condition, using a convenient syntax. It has been designed for high accuracy and low overhead.
JavaScript
5
star
10

connect-static-file

Connect middleware to serve a single static file (node.js)
JavaScript
4
star
11

WSHttpServer

A very simple web server that serves static files and integrates with Java-WebSocket
Java
3
star
12

groovtube-hotkey

Cross-platform program for translating human breath input to mouse and keyboard hotkeys using the GroovTube BLE peripheral
Rust
2
star
13

jsonbird-websocket

JSONBird-WebSocket makes it easy to establish a JSON-RPC 2.0 client connection over WebSocket so that you can send and receive Remote Procedure Calls. It works in node.js and web browsers. If the connection closes or is unresponsive, an automatic reconnection will occur after a delay. This delay will slowly increase to avoid spamming the server.
JavaScript
2
star
14

centos7.1-puppet4-packer

Packer configuration for centos 7.1 with puppet 4 for virtualbox
1
star
15

centos7.2-puppet4-packer

CentOS 7.2 x86_64 with the puppet 4 agent pre-installed.
1
star
16

performr-runner-result-msgpack

Encode/decode performr-runner result json documents from/into a binary format using msgpack
JavaScript
1
star
17

performr-runner-metadata-parser

Parse metadata directives within performr-runner script files
JavaScript
1
star
18

babel-plugin-program-metadata-literals

JavaScript
1
star
19

BreakdownGraph

JavaScript
1
star
20

groovtube-web-bluetooth

Javascript library for interfacing with the GroovTube peripheral using the Web Bluetooth API
TypeScript
1
star
21

name-overrides-builtin

Test if a given name might override a property of a DOM Node marked as [OverrideBuiltins]
JavaScript
1
star
22

puppet-mongodb

Puppet
1
star
23

node-static-reference

Annotate file references within the source code of your node packages. These references can be scanned for using the dependency graph of a module.
JavaScript
1
star
24

stateful-controller

This module provides a Controller class that implements the stateful controller pattern. Users can inherit from this class to implement their own stateful controllers. This pattern is useful for implementing single page web applications.
JavaScript
1
star